Problem: I can't save a file at DOCX or PPTX and keeping the layout I gave to
it... Generally, the highlight of a phrase or word that I've put vanishes (this
happens at DOCX files)... I can't save the arrows (BTW: they show glitches if I
initiate the Presentation Mode and pass through them fastly - Pressing Enter
when the animation of the arrows are still running) that I put inside the PPTX
files... Together with that, the OpenOffice crashes when I open a large PPTX
files (When this file has a lot of Slides or has a lot of animations, images and
etc)...

What I want to do: Save at PPTX or DOCX without losing any data or layout...

PS: You can test this errors at the files attached (The first file shows the
glitches of the PPTX Presentation Mode and the Second shows the crash of the
OpenOffice Impress with a PPTX large file)... The saving problem of PPTX format
you can check with the first file too and testing the highlight function of OO
Writer when saving to DOCX format you can do with any blank file created by OO
at DOCX format...
